how Nast took down Tammany Hall​?

Tammany’s corruption was so vast and glaring – Tweed became known for wearing a large diamond in his shirtfront and lived in a mansion on Fifth Avenue – that he earned a wide range of critics. One of his most vocal critics was Thomas Nast, who featured Tweed and his cronies in many of his cartoons, particularly in 1870 and 1871.
